#9184ac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9184ac is composed of 56.9% red, 51.8% green and 67.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.7% cyan, 23.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 259.5 degrees, a saturation of 19.4% and a lightness of 59.6%. #9184ac color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#230959.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

#9184ac color description : Dark grayish violet.

#9184ac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9184ac has RGB values of R:145, G:132, B:172 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0.23, Y:0,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 9536684.
